LIMBOROUTE 2-C K809F for airports is a high quality, low-solvent, free-aromatic 2-component high-solid-paint based on epoxy and polyaminoamide hardeners. It´s a well-proven, thin-layered marking material with excellent technical properties like durability, chemical resistance and abrasion resistance.

LIMBOROUTE 2-C K809F is suitable for airfield runways and taxiways with low to middle impact by aircrafts.  It is suitable for application in humid surfaces. The paint is available in colors according to DIN 6171, standard colors airfields. The paint has been tested according to the requirements of EASA and ICAO Annex 14 regarding chromaticity co-ordinates, luminance factor and resistance to chemicals.

The LIMBOROUTE 2-C K809F also fulfils the requirements of TT-P 1952F. The LIMBOROUTE 2-C K809F is suitable for bituminous and concrete surfaces and applicable with any standard application machine used at present. It distinguished itself from conventional one-component paints by its chemical reaction. This results in extended durability, resistance against chemicals and abrasion. Chemical reaction occurs besides physical drying through evaporation of the solvent.

Density: approx. 1.49 kg/l +/- 0.04 kg/l (with hardener)

Mixing ratio: base component 2-comp. K809F : hardener component (8623) = 20 : 1

Potlife: approx. 3 days

Solid content: min. 75%

Volume solid content: approx. 53.48%

Solvent content: max. 25%

Thinner:
If required add max. 2-5% Thinner for 2-comp. EP, Art. No.: 3130 for viscosity adjustment,
optimizing of spray properties and for cleaning of machine and tools.

Storage stability: 6 months (unmixed), in sealed original packaging;
protect from frost and direct sun light

Processing temperature: min. +5°C

Surface temperature: +5°C to +45°C

Layer thickness / Theoretical consumption:
Wet film thickness = Dry film thickness = Theoretical consumption
300 μm = 160 μm = 0.45 kg/m² (0.3 l/m²)
400 μm = 214 μm = 0.60 kg/m² (0.4 l/m²)
600 μm = 321 μm = 0.89 kg/m² (0.6 l/m²)
The actual consumption depends on the applied layer thickness application technique and type
and state of the surface
